;;; fliptext.el --- Input method for flipping characters upside down ;; Copyright (C) 2007 André Riemann ;; Author: André Riemann <andre.riemann@web.de> ;; Maintainer: André Riemann <andre.riemann@web.de> ;; Created: 2007-09-16 ;; Keywords: games i18n ;; Version: 0.1 ;; Last-Updated: 2007-12-09 ;; This file is in the public domain. ;; This file is distributed in the hope that it will be useful, but ;; WITHOUT ANY WARRANTY; without even the implied warranty of ;; MERCHANTABILITY or FITNESS FOR A PARTICULAR PURPOSE. ;;; Commentary: ;; Provides an input method for flipping characters upside down by ;; selecting an appropriate character that looks upside down. ;; E.g. hello world -> p1ɹoʍ o11ǝɥ. ;; Copy the file in your load path and load it with ;; (require 'fliptext). ;; Activate it with C-u C-\ fliptext RET. ;; Deactivate with C-\. ;; I didn't use `quail-define-package', because i couldn't figure out, ;; how to `backward-char' after conversion. ;; This file used uni-input.el as example, in particular ;; `fliptext-input-activate' is based on it. ;; This file is *NOT* part of GNU Emacs. ;;; Code: (require 'quail) (defconst fliptext-rules-alist '((?a . ?\ɐ) (?b . ?\q) (?c . ?\ɔ) (?d . ?\p) (?e . ?\ǝ) (?f . ?\ɟ) (?g . ?\ƃ) (?h . ?\ɥ) (?i . ?\ı) (?j . ?\ɾ) (?k . ?\ʞ) (?l . ?l) ;;(?l . ?\ʃ) ɼ І ι (?m . ?\ɯ) (?n . ?u) (?o . ?o) (?p . ?d) (?q . ?b) (?r . ?\ɹ) (?s . ?s) (?t . ?\ʇ) (?u . ?n) (?v . ?\ʌ) (?w . ?\ʍ) (?x . ?x) (?y . ?\ʎ) (?z . ?z) (?\[ . ?\]) (?\( . ?\)) (?\{ . ?\}) (?\< . ?\>) (?\« . ?\») (?\. . ?\˙) (?\? . ?\¿) (?\! . ?\¡) (?\' . ?\,) (?\_ . ?\‾) (?\" . ?\„) ;;("‿" ?\⁀) ;;("⁅" ?\⁆) ;;("∴" ?\∵) ;; ∀ Ɔ Ǝ Ⅎ H I Ꮭ ℸ W N O d S ⊥ ⋂ Ʌ M X Z )) (defun dassoc (key alist) "Returns the cdr of the first cons of ALIST if KEY is `equal' to the car of that cons of ALIST. If that fails, returns the car of the first cons of ALIST if KEY is `equal' to the cdr of that cons of ALIST. Otherwise returns nil." (if (and key (setq new (cdr (assoc key alist)))) new (car (rassoc key alist)))) (defun fliptext-input-method (key) (if buffer-read-only (list key) (if (setq new (dassoc (downcase key) fliptext-rules-alist)) (list new ?\2) ;; ?\2 == backwards char (list key ?\2)))) (defun fliptext-input-activate (&optional arg) "Activate fliptext input method. With arg, activate fliptext input method if and only if arg is positive. While this input method is active, the variable `input-method-function' is bound to the function `fliptext-input-method'." (if (and arg (< (prefix-numeric-value arg) 0)) (unwind-protect (progn (quail-hide-guidance) (quail-delete-overlays) (setq describe-current-input-method-function nil)) ;;(local-unset-key "\C-d") ;;(local-unset-key [delete]) ;;(local-unset-key "\d") ;;(local-unset-key [backspace]) (kill-local-variable 'input-method-function)) ;;(local-set-key "\C-d" 'delete-backward-char) ;;(local-set-key [delete] 'delete-backward-char) ;;(local-set-key "\d" 'delete-char) ;;(local-set-key [backspace] 'delete-char) (setq inactivate-current-input-method-function 'fliptext-input-inactivate) (setq describe-current-input-method-function 'fliptext-input-help) (quail-delete-overlays) (if (eq (selected-window) (minibuffer-window)) (add-hook 'minibuffer-exit-hook 'quail-exit-from-minibuffer)) (set (make-local-variable 'input-method-function) 'fliptext-input-method))) (defun fliptext-input-inactivate () "Inactivate fliptext input method." (interactive) (fliptext-input-activate -1)) (defun fliptext-input-help () (interactive) (with-output-to-temp-buffer "*Help*" (princ "Flips text upside down. E.g. hello world -> plɹoʍ ollǝɥ"))) (provide 'fliptext) (register-input-method "fliptext" "UTF-8" 'fliptext-input-activate "ɐ" "Input method for \"flipping characters upside down\".") ;;; fliptext.el ends here
